Recently there has been some discussion on the condensation issues in the Teardrops under the mattress. Those problems are, I would guess, more inherent in the trailers that are outside the majority of the time. Kept garaged and taken out for a few days/nights at a time a few times a month there are probably no issues. However, as soon as our 500 Special arrived here in Central Florida...the heat and humidity capital of the nation (in our opinion!) we took out the really nice 4" mattress it came with, placed it on our bed at home and re-installed our super comfortable Paco Pad's!! We have 4 3" El Grande Paco's that give us 6" of divine comfort and support. They are great! Completely surrounded by strong vinyl (river raft boat material), they are self-inflating and are super easy to put in the cabin or to remove if cleaning is needed. They fit absolutely perfectly length and width wise. Of course I put a nice mattress pad around them and then a queen fitted sheet. A twin size lightweight down comforter is our top sheet/blanket. Jack's Plastic Welding is the company that makes them but the cheapest place to purchase is thru Austin Canoe and Kayak.
